27 definitions found

  • Anyang — prop.n. A prefecture-level city in Henan, China. — prop.n. A county of Anyang, Henan, China. — prop.n. A town in Hubei, China.
  • An-yang — prop.n. Alternative form of Anyang.
  • An-Yang — prop.n. Alternative form of Anyang.
  • banyan — n. An Indian trader, merchant, cashier, or money changer. — n. A tropical Indian fig tree, Ficus benghalensis, that has many aerial roots. — n. A type of loose gown worn in India.
  • binyan — n. In Semitic languages, a kind of word stem into which vowels…
  • Bunyan — prop.n. An English surname; a nickname for someone with a hump or lump. — prop.n. John Bunyan, English preacher and writer. — prop.n. An unincorporated community in Georgetown, Polk County…
  • Kenyan — n. A person from Kenya or of Kenyan descent. — adj. Of, from, or pertaining to Kenya or the Kenyan people.
  • many␣an — det. Form of many a used before a vowel sound.
  • minyan — n. The minimum number of ten (male) adult Jews required for a… — n. (By extension) A Jewish prayer service.
  • Minyan — n. (Greek mythology) A member of a race said to be autochthonous… — adj. Pertaining to the Minyans.
  • Munyan — prop.n. A surname.
  • Nyanja — prop.n. The Chichewa language.
  • nyanza — n. (Africa) A sheet of water, or marsh. — n. (Africa) The river feeding a lake.
  • Nyanzi — prop.n. A surname.
  • Runyan — prop.n. A surname.
  • tanyan — n. Alternative form of tangum (“type of horse”).
  • wenyan — n. Classical Chinese.
